About Us


A family owned business for over 50 years, Homewood Disposal has grown from a small scavenger company to a full range solid waste, transportation, recycling, and disposal service company.

Company Timeline

19561956
The beginning of Homewood Disposal (then called Homewood Scavenger). With a fleet of just three trucks, we picked up garbage from residents in Homewood. Our first office stood behind a men’s clothing store on Dixie Highway in Homewood, IL.
 
1960's
Joining Forces. In conjunction with another local company, Star Disposal, out of Park Forest, IL we offer our first roll-off dumpsters. This is the first of a number of companies that Homewood will merge with over the years (others include, Nuway Disposal, Tinley Park Disposal, A&J Disposal, Sexton Disposal, Kankakee Disposal, Service Sanitation, Arrowaste and most recently, Heartland Disposal).


1970's
We’ve Moved! With a growing fleet and staff, we move into a bigger space a few blocks away in East Hazel Crest, IL. Our service area has now grown to include Cook, DuPage, Grundy, Kankakee, and Will Counties.
 
1980's
Let’s Build. Now servicing many rapidly growing communities, it is necessary for us to operate our own transfer station. This was a huge step for us. When it was completed, it allowed us to dump our trucks at our own facility.


 
1990's
How else can we help you? Our list of services has tripled since our beginning. In 1990 we introduced our first curbside recycling program in the Village of Homewood. 1994 brought the start of our Special Hauling division, and in 1996 we started our Street and Parking Lot Sweeping program.
 
2000
Going Green in a Big Way! This year we installed our state-of-the art recycling facility. This facility allows us to sort recyclable material by type and prepare it for the market.
 
2001
This year, Homewood Disposal partnered with Indiana portable restroom company, Service Sanitation, Inc. Service Sanitation was already a successful restroom company servicing the Chicagoland area. This made for a great addition to our list of services.
 
2005
Home Sweet Homewood. After operating out of East Hazel Crest, IL for more than 30 years, we made the move back to Homewood with the construction of our corporate headquarters.
          
2009
We've crossed the border into Indiana!  We are now able to service  customers in Northwest Indiana.  Star Disposal of Indiana opens its doors on September 1, 2009.







Here to Stay
We now have over 500 employees and a fleet of 200 trucks to service our customers.
